1. Violet Haunted Windows

Violet Haunted Windows nails create a tiny spooky scene on your fingertips. Use a deep violet base with small window frames and soft shadows. Add tiny glowing details behind the windows for extra mystery. Keep the artwork neat and balanced, so the design still feels chic. This look works beautifully for anyone who wants Halloween nails with a darker, elegant mood.

2. Lilac Coffin Charms

Lilac Coffin Charms give your manicure a cute gothic touch. Start with a soft lilac base and add tiny coffin-shaped charms to a few nails. Keep the remaining nails simple with glossy finishes or delicate lines. The contrast makes the design interesting without looking too busy. It is a playful choice for Halloween while still keeping your manicure polished and feminine.

7. Plum Graveyard Silhouettes

Plum Graveyard Silhouettes bring a dramatic Halloween mood to your fingertips. Use a glossy plum base and add tiny cemetery shapes in darker tones. Small headstones, curved fences, or distant trees can create the scene. Keep the artwork simple so every detail remains visible. This design works well for anyone who prefers spooky nail art that feels artistic instead of overly cute.

14. Lilac Jack-o’-Lantern Faces

Lilac Jack-o’-Lantern Faces give traditional Halloween pumpkins a fresh color update. Instead of an orange manicure, use lilac as the main shade and create tiny pumpkin faces on a few nails. Keep the expressions simple and playful. A glossy finish helps the artwork look crisp. This design feels cheerful and seasonal while offering a softer alternative to traditional Halloween nail colors.
